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
- 2025-06-20 Effective date 6/20/2025.
- 2025-06-20 Signed by the Governor. Becomes Act No. 441.
became-law, executive-signature - 2025-06-11 Sent to the Governor by the Secretary of the Senate.
executive-receipt - 2025-06-10 Signed by the Speaker of the House.
- 2025-06-10 Enrolled. Signed by the President of the Senate.
enrolled - 2025-06-09 Received from the House without amendments.
receipt - 2025-06-09 Read third time by title, roll called on final passage, yeas 92, nays 3. Finally passed, ordered to the Senate.
passage - 2025-06-04 Scheduled for floor debate on 06/09/2025.
- 2025-06-04 Read by title, passed to 3rd reading.
reading-3 - 2025-06-03 Reported without Legislative Bureau amendments.
- 2025-06-02 Reported favorably (16-0). Referred to the Legislative Bureau.
committee-passage-favorable - 2025-05-15 Read by title, under the rules, referred to the Committee on Ways and Means.
referral-committee - 2025-05-14 Received in the House from the Senate, read by title, lies over under the rules.
- 2025-05-13 Senate floor amendments read and adopted. Read by title and passed by a vote of 37 yeas and 0 nays; ordered reengrossed and sent to the House. Motion to reconsider tabled.
passage - 2025-05-08 Read by title and passed to third reading and final passage.
reading-3 - 2025-05-08 Rules suspended. Recalled from Committee.
- 2025-04-29 Read by title. Committee amendments read and adopted; ordered engrossed and recommitted to the Committee on Finance.
- 2025-04-28 Reported with amendments.
committee-passage-favorable - 2025-04-14 Introduced in the Senate; read by title. Rules suspended. Read second time and referred to the Committee on Revenue and Fiscal Affairs.
referral-committee - 2025-04-04 Prefiled and under the rules provisionally referred to the Committee on Revenue and Fiscal Affairs.
